Specialties and Core Philosophy

Imagination Station Montessori specializes primarily in preschool programs, catering to children typically aged three to five. The core of their curriculum revolves around fostering independence, self-directed learning, and a genuine love for discovery. The Montessori approach emphasizes a prepared environment โ€“ a carefully designed space filled with hands-on materials โ€“ that allows children to explore, experiment, and learn at their own pace. Itโ€™s a philosophy that prioritizes the childโ€™s natural curiosity and developmental needs, moving away from traditional, teacher-led instruction.
